Guttiau sardo is a wafer-thin flatbread from the island of Sardinia, toasted until it crackles between your teeth. Nero Cherchi, a family bakery rooted in the Sardinian tradition, has made this particular version for generations — it's the kind of bread that travels well and tastes of sun-baked wheat and sea air.

Each 100-gram pack holds multiple sheets of this crispy bread, golden and delicate. Traditionally made from just flour, water, salt, and time, guttiau has no pretense: it's a vehicle for cheese, cured meat, or a simple rubbing of tomato and olive oil. In Sardinia, it appears on every table alongside cheese and wine.
